From fdf79bfbb92748c068df8d54d99f62289edfd4d4 Mon Sep 17 00:00:00 2001 From: Parthiv Seetharaman Date: Tue, 18 Jan 2022 08:36:57 -0800 Subject: fixup systemd service attribute strings implement suggestions from @zopieux --- module/default.nix |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) (limited to 'module/default.nix') diff --git a/module/default.nix b/module/default.nix index a368365..f57284d 100644 --- a/module/default.nix +++ b/module/default.nix @@ -61,9 +61,7 @@ let chmod 640 ${settingsFile} ''; - script = '' - ${startupScript} - ''; + script = startupScript; serviceConfig = { Type = "simple"; @@ -79,7 +77,7 @@ let User = "matrix-as-${name}"; Group = "matrix-as-${name}"; WorkingDirectory = dataDir; - StateDirectory = "${baseNameOf dataDir}"; + StateDirectory = baseNameOf dataDir; StateDirectoryMode = "0750"; UMask = 0027; } // opts.serviceConfig; -- cgit v1.2.3